1478.TOP
All Inbound Redirects

No inbound domain redirects found yet.

1478.TOP
Outbound Redirects
DomainCountryFirst DetectedLast Detected
d ddzh360.com 2019-01-12 2019-01-20
2201 days ago
p p30.click.com.cn 2023-03-16 2023-03-16
685 days ago